# WABA Coexistence

**Coexistence** is a mode where your phone number stays active in the WhatsApp Business mobile app while also being connected to the 1MSG.

**Main benefit:** If a teammate writes to a customer directly from the phone (from the app), that message is delivered to your webhook immediately as a normal outbound message from the business. Your system always knows what is being discussed, even when conversations happen “in the field” from a mobile device.

### Capabilities and advantages

* **Full sync:** Outbound messages from the app appear in your integration.
* **Flexible workflow:** Managers can reply on the go from the phone, while bulk sends and chatbots run through the API.
* **Single history:** All threads are stored in your database without gaps.

### Requirements and important notes

Coexistence comes with rules you should follow for stable operation:

1. **Number “seasoning”:** The phone number must have been active in WhatsApp Business for **at least 7 days** before you enable this mode.
2. **Account choice:** During setup, pick the correct **WhatsApp Business Account (WABA)** right away.
3. Open **WhatsApp Business at least once every 14 days**, or the connection may drop.
4. **Up-to-date app:** Install the latest **WhatsApp Business** on a phone **with a camera** (needed to scan the QR code when connecting).

### WhatsApp Business App limitations in Coexistence

After Coexistence is enabled, the app still works, but some features are restricted or behave differently.

**Broadcast lists.** You cannot create new broadcast lists. Old lists become view-only. Mass messaging is only possible via the API (templates).

**Disabled message types.** The following are unavailable:

* Disappearing messages
* View-once messages
* Live location

**Edit and delete limits.** Editing or deleting messages in the app does **not** remove or update them in the WABA API.

**Device limits.**

* All **linked devices** are reset when you connect; you must sign in again.
* Coexistence works only with **WhatsApp Business**, not the personal WhatsApp app.
* Messages from unsupported setups may not reach the API.

### Business Manager and WABA (Meta) limitations

**Business Manager (Meta).** After connection, you **cannot** change Business Manager. The phone number must belong to the company that will send messages. Adding people who are not from your company may lead to **Business Manager** restrictions.

**24-hour customer care window.** The 24-hour window applies to messages sent via **Cloud API**. Messages sent from the **WhatsApp Business app** do **not** follow that window for Cloud API: they do **not** open or extend Cloud API conversation windows and do **not** affect Cloud API pricing for that window.

**Pricing.** After connecting to Cloud API, messages sent by the company through the **WhatsApp Business app** remain **free**; messages sent through the **API** are charged according to **Cloud API / WABA** rules.

* App: not billed
* Cloud API: billed per WABA rules

**Green badge (Official Business Account).** You **cannot** obtain OBA status (the verified badge) in Coexistence mode.

**Regional limits.** The feature is not available everywhere. The number must not be in Meta-restricted regions (the list is updated by Meta), including:

* Nigeria
* South Africa

### How to connect via Embedded Signup

Connection is built into the 1MSG UI and takes a few minutes.

1. **Start Embedded Signup.** Use the standard flow and choose:
2. **Connect the WhatsApp Business app.** Continue with **“Connect existing WhatsApp Business app”**

<figure><img src="/files/kMN8YRB2Y80yB5f4qK4O" alt="" width="375"><figcaption></figcaption></figure>

And enter the phone number again, and complete verification.

<figure><img src="/files/5L6AfhwcysjcoFwwgssJ" alt="" width="375"><figcaption></figcaption></figure>

3. **Open WhatsApp Business on the phone** and follow in-app steps:

* A new WhatsApp message may ask you to scan a QR code.

<figure><img src="/files/NpZOputcD087SdSAfP9s" alt="" width="296"><figcaption></figcaption></figure>

* Open it and scan the QR code shown on screen.

4. **Confirm migration and history sync.** Follow the prompts. Tap **“Scan QR code”** and choose **not** to sync message history and contacts (if you need historical sync, contact support).

<figure><img src="/files/GDRyGkY8xyCx8OJYa2Ug" alt="" width="369"><figcaption></figcaption></figure>

4. **Finish Embedded Signup.** Confirm or edit your WhatsApp Business Account details.

After completion, the number is ready on WhatsApp Business Platform (Cloud API). Webhooks will log events and become available.

### How to disconnect from WABA

Disable Coexistence in **WhatsApp Business** settings.

#### Steps

1. Open **WhatsApp Business**
2. Go to **Settings**
3. Open **Account**
4. Select **Business Platform**
5. Tap **Disconnect**

#### What happens after disconnect

* WABA API is **disabled**
* The app keeps working as normal WhatsApp Business
* The webhook **stops** receiving events
* Integrations (CRM, bots, etc.) **stop** working
